    From an article:

    Anthony Joshua’s recent announcement that his replacement for his formerly scheduled opponent, Dillian Whyte, will be Robert Helenius is an ill-advised move. Whyte had to pull out of the bout due to a positive drug test result. Rather than scrap or reschedule the match, Joshua’s promoter, Matchroom Sports, decided to forge ahead. In picking Helenius, they are betting he will not pose a greater threat to Joshua’s recent win-streak than the one posed by Whyte. History, however, indicates such confidence is misplaced.
